Advent Technologies and DEPA Commercial to collaborate on hydrogen projects

The collaboration will contribute to the diversification of the national energy mix and the security of the energy supply.

Advent Technologies Holdings, Inc. signed a Memorandum of Understanding (MoU) with DEPA Commercial S.A (the leading importer of pipeline gas and liquefied natural gas (LNG) in Greece) to enter into a strategic collaboration on hydrogen projects of common interest.

The MoU sets out the framework for a forthcoming mutually binding agreement. The parties have preliminarily agreed to the following actions:

  • Collaborate on producing environmentally friendly hydrogen as a fuel with the participation of other major industrial partners.
  • Co-develop a proprietary and highly differentiated CHP system ready for mass production with efficiency approaching 90% and with multi-fuel operating capabilities (hydrogen, natural gas, efuels) that can address the key current, future, and on-grid, off-grid operation modes and business cases.
  • Create an innovation hub for the Greek hydrogen and fuel cell industry and develop synergies for promoting hydrogen and related technologies.

Dr Konstantinos Xifaras, DEPA’s CEO, said, “Our cooperation with Advent marks another important milestone in the advancement of hydrogen technologies in our country. DEPA has been closely following and actively pushed for the developments in the hydrogen sector, while Advent has extensive electrochemistry and engineering expertise and a global scale of operations and manufacturing footprint.”
